Top 2 Internet Cafes in Visakhapatnam, India
We found 2 directory listings in Visakhapatnam
Saptagiri Communications
Address: 58-1/270 NAD Kotha Road, Visakhapatnam, Andhra Pradesh, India
2525631
Sri Datta Sai Dharani Fashion Links
Address: Asilmtta Bus St GVMC Cplx RAMATALKIES, Visakhapatnam, Andhra Pradesh, India
6453969